Home > Ajax Error > Ajax Error Event Object

Ajax Error Event Object

Contents

Top 10 Tutorials HTML Tutorial CSS Tutorial JavaScript Tutorial W3.CSS Tutorial Bootstrap Tutorial SQL Tutorial PHP Tutorial jQuery Tutorial Angular Tutorial XML Tutorial Top 10 References HTML Reference CSS Reference JavaScript ajaxError (Global Event)This global event behaves the same as the local error event. How Would an Intuitionist Prove This? Each function will be called in turn. have a peek at this web-site

Change the JSON structure from: {welcome:"Welcome"} to: {"welcome":"Welcome"} share|improve this answer edited May 26 '11 at 20:45 Peter Mortensen 10.2k1369107 answered Aug 14 '10 at 13:01 Guy 1,63222335 1 This The .overrideMimeType() method may be used in the beforeSend() callback function, for example, to modify the response content-type header: 1 2 3 4 5 6 7 8 9 10 11 $.ajax({ Convince family member not to share their password with me When people brag about their abilities and belittle their opponents before a battle, competition, etc How could banks with multiple branches jsonpCallback Type: String or Function() Specify the callback function name for a JSONP request.

Jquery Ajax Error Object

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. isLocal (default: depends on current location protocol) Type: Boolean Allow the current environment to be recognized as "local," (e.g. This is an Ajax Event. Redefining cases command Something which is not terminal or fatal but lifelong When was this language released?

The JSON data is parsed in a strict manner; any malformed JSON is rejected and a parse error is thrown. Syntax $(document).ajaxError(function(event,xhr,options,exc)) Parameter Description function(event,xhr,options,exc) Required. Note: As of jQuery version 1.8, this method should only be attached to document. Ajax Javascript Error This is an Ajax Event. .ajaxStart() Register a handler to be called when the first Ajax request begins.

Note, It's common to send a JSON encoded object thru the jqXHR.responseText (string). Default value is false, ignoring the header. It works by appending "_={timestamp}" to the GET parameters. By setting the processData option to false, the automatic conversion of data to strings is prevented. 1 2 3 4 5 6 7 8 var xmlDocument = [create xml document];

Are the first solo flights by a student pilot more dangerous? Ajax Error 404 The $.ajax() function returns the XMLHttpRequest object that it creates. Any and all handlers that have been registered with the .ajaxError() method are executed at this time. error: function (response) { var r = jQuery.parseJSON(response.responseText); alert("Message: " + r.Message); alert("StackTrace: " + r.StackTrace); alert("ExceptionType: " + r.ExceptionType); } share|improve this answer answered Dec 1 '11 at 21:33 crazyDiamond

Ajax Error Message

At its simplest, the $.ajax() function can be called with no arguments: 1 $.ajax(); Note: Default settings can be set globally by using the $.ajaxSetup() function. http://stackoverflow.com/questions/377644/jquery-ajax-error-handling-show-custom-exception-messages Extending Ajax As of jQuery 1.5, jQuery's Ajax implementation includes prefilters, transports, and converters that allow you to extend Ajax with a great deal of flexibility. Jquery Ajax Error Object While using this site, you agree to have read and accepted our terms of use, cookie and privacy policy. Ajax Success Error The available data types are text, html, xml, json, jsonp, and script.

However, it is relatively safe in this case since these messages come directly from the .NET framework and do not contain any user-injected content." –HaoQi Li Aug 15 '13 at 17:31 http://lanprolab.net/ajax-error/ajax-error.php This is an Ajax Event. It doesn't exists at all. The header X-Requested-With: XMLHttpRequest is always added, but its default XMLHttpRequest value can be changed here. Ajax Error Callback

Client side code $.ajax({ type: "POST", url: "some/url", success: function(data, status, xhr) { // handle success }, error: function(xhr, status, error) { // handle error } }); Server side code [HandleModelStateException] You may want to specify the callback when you want to enable better browser caching of GET requests. Example: Show a message when an Ajax request fails. 1 2 3 $( document ).ajaxError(function( event, request, settings ) { $( "#msg" ).append( "

  • Error requesting page " + http://lanprolab.net/ajax-error/ajax-error-object-error.php Browse other questions tagged jquery ajax custom-exceptions or ask your own question.

    jqXHR.always(function( data|jqXHR, textStatus, jqXHR|errorThrown ) { }); An alternative construct to the complete callback option, the .always() method replaces the deprecated .complete() method. Ajax Error 500 This is an Ajax Event. To observe this method in action, set up a basic Ajax load request. 1 2 3 <button class="trigger">Triggerbutton><div class="result">div>Refer to deferred.always() for implementation details.

    Attaches two or more functions to toggle between for the click event trigger() Triggers all events bound to the selected elements triggerHandler() Triggers all functions bound to a specified event for You can use jqXHR.done(), jqXHR.fail(), and jqXHR.always() instead.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 // Assign handlers I wrote a book and am getting offers for to publish. Jquery Ajax Error Function I am not sure where I am going wrong.

    Returning false in the beforeSend function will cancel the request. more hot questions question feed default about us tour help blog chat data legal privacy policy work here advertising info mobile contact us feedback Technology Life / Arts Culture / Recreation Powered by W3.CSS. http://lanprolab.net/ajax-error/ajax-error-500-net.php How to indicate you are going straight?

    cache: false, url: "addInterview_Code.asp", type: "POST", datatype: "text", data: strData, success: function (html) { alert('successful : ' + html); $("#result").html("Successful"); }, error: function (jqXHR, textStatus, errorThrown) { if (jqXHR.status == 500) up vote 120 down vote favorite 23 I am sending an error response to my jQuery. Refer to deferred.fail() for implementation details. this is set to true by default).

    Are there any Postbuses left in the UK? But where is the responseText property? Request timeouts are usually either left at their default or set as a global default using $.ajaxSetup() rather than being overridden for specific requests with the timeout option. However, I'm hoping to reuse the name $.ajax(), such that we can keep the rest of our code using the standard jQuery syntax, hiding from it the fact that we've added

    I have retrieved the successful call from the page but i have coded it so that it raises an error in the asp. Do I need to cite an old theorem, if I've strengthened it, wrote my own theorem statement, with a different proof? If jsonp is specified, $.ajax() will automatically append a query string parameter of (by default) callback=? You can listen for these events like so: $(document).bind("ajaxSend", function(){ $("#loading").show(); }).bind("ajaxComplete", function(){ $("#loading").hide(); }); Global events can be disabled for a particular Ajax request by passing in the global option,